From 1dcdcf404c8a1e9a155f5c1262a560681996ec30 Mon Sep 17 00:00:00 2001 From: ChaosExAnima Date: Thu, 11 Sep 2025 18:21:16 +0200 Subject: [PATCH] move files to dedicated directory --- .../donate_model.scss => donate/donate_modal.scss} | 0 .../features/{ui/components => donate}/donate_modal.tsx | 8 ++++---- .../mastodon/features/ui/util/async-components.js | 2 +- 3 files changed, 5 insertions(+), 5 deletions(-) rename app/javascript/mastodon/features/{ui/components/donate_model.scss => donate/donate_modal.scss} (100%) rename app/javascript/mastodon/features/{ui/components => donate}/donate_modal.tsx (96%) diff --git a/app/javascript/mastodon/features/ui/components/donate_model.scss b/app/javascript/mastodon/features/donate/donate_modal.scss similarity index 100% rename from app/javascript/mastodon/features/ui/components/donate_model.scss rename to app/javascript/mastodon/features/donate/donate_modal.scss diff --git a/app/javascript/mastodon/features/ui/components/donate_modal.tsx b/app/javascript/mastodon/features/donate/donate_modal.tsx similarity index 96% rename from app/javascript/mastodon/features/ui/components/donate_modal.tsx rename to app/javascript/mastodon/features/donate/donate_modal.tsx index 61c2299f782..abeb9ce85be 100644 --- a/app/javascript/mastodon/features/ui/components/donate_modal.tsx +++ b/app/javascript/mastodon/features/donate/donate_modal.tsx @@ -13,11 +13,11 @@ import { IconButton } from '@/mastodon/components/icon_button'; import CloseIcon from '@/material-icons/400-24px/close.svg?react'; import ExternalLinkIcon from '@/material-icons/400-24px/open_in_new.svg?react'; -import type { BaseConfirmationModalProps } from './confirmation_modals/confirmation_modal'; +import './donate_modal.scss'; -import './donate_model.scss'; - -type DonateModalProps = BaseConfirmationModalProps; +interface DonateModalProps { + onClose: () => void; +} type Frequency = 'one_time' | 'monthly'; diff --git a/app/javascript/mastodon/features/ui/util/async-components.js b/app/javascript/mastodon/features/ui/util/async-components.js index 6a8ed05056c..f58f5deb1a7 100644 --- a/app/javascript/mastodon/features/ui/util/async-components.js +++ b/app/javascript/mastodon/features/ui/util/async-components.js @@ -230,7 +230,7 @@ export function AnnualReportModal () { return import('../components/annual_report_modal'); } -export const DonateModal = () => import('../components/donate_modal'); +export const DonateModal = () => import('../../donate/donate_modal'); export function ListEdit () { return import('../../lists/new');